Abstract
The present invention relates to a kind of tape sticking devices of the skin profile for knapsack, including rack, glue supplying disc and upper receipts lacquer disk(-sc) are set on the top of rack, glue supplying disc and lower receipts lacquer disk(-sc) under being set in the lower part of rack;Horizontal conveying belt and lower horizontal conveying belt in the setting of the middle part of rack, there are the gaps passed through for skin profile between upper horizontal conveying belt and lower horizontal conveying belt;Skin profile input mechanism in the rack positioned at lower horizontal conveying belt side is set, skin profile output mechanism is set in the rack positioned at lower horizontal conveying belt opposite side;Skin profile cutting mechanism is being set between lower horizontal conveying belt and skin profile input mechanism;Skin profile input mechanism includes the first skin profile input roller and the second skin profile input roller above the first skin profile conveying roller;Skin profile output mechanism includes the first skin profile outlet roller and the second skin profile outlet roller above the first skin profile outlet roller.
Description
Technical field
The present invention relates to a kind of tape sticking devices of the skin profile for knapsack, belong to luggage manufacture field.
Background technology
Some knapsacks are provided with belt fastener, on the other hand one side plays decoration function for fastening knapsack to knapsack.
Belt fastener is typically to be made of belt and lock, and belt is sewed by multilayer skin profile overlapping.It is processed by skin profile
In the production process of cutification band, a procedure is to stick double faced adhesive tape respectively in the upper and lower surface of skin profile.It is traditional to skin button
The rubberizing of item is by manually completing, and not only production efficiency is low, but also the quality of rubberizing is also difficult to be guaranteed.

Specific embodiment
The present invention is described in detail below with reference to the accompanying drawings and embodiments.
As shown in Figure 1, the present invention includes rack 100, glue supplying disc 21 and upper receipts lacquer disk(-sc) in the setting of the top of rack 100
22, glue supplying disc 23 and lower receipts lacquer disk(-sc) 24 under being set in the lower part of rack 100.The middle part of rack 100 is provided with horizontal feed
Band 25 and lower horizontal conveying belt 26, between upper horizontal conveying belt 25 and lower horizontal conveying belt 26 there are passing through for skin profile between
Gap.Skin profile input mechanism 30 is set in the rack 100 positioned at lower 26 side of horizontal conveying belt, positioned at lower horizontal conveying belt
Skin profile output mechanism 40 is set in the rack 100 of 26 opposite sides.Positioned at lower horizontal conveying belt 26 and skin profile input mechanism
Skin profile cutting mechanism 80 is set between 30.
Skin profile input mechanism 30 include the first skin profile input roller 31 and above the first skin profile conveying roller the
Two skin profile input rollers 32.There are supply what skin profile passed through between first skin profile input roller 31 and the second skin profile input roller 32
Gap.
Skin profile output mechanism 40 includes the first skin profile outlet roller 41 and above the first skin profile outlet roller 41
Second skin profile outlet roller 42, there are passed through for skin profile between the first skin profile outlet roller 41 and the second skin profile outlet roller 42
Gap.
The operation principle and the course of work of the present invention is as follows:
(1)Coiled double faced adhesive tape is mounted on upper glue supplying disc 21 and lower glue supplying disc 23;Then manually on the upper glue supplying disc 21 of drawing
Double faced adhesive tape free end, make double faced adhesive tape together with barrier paper around spooling after upper horizontal conveying belt 25 in upper receipts lacquer disk(-sc) 22
On;Later, the free end of the double faced adhesive tape on lower glue supplying disc 23 is pulled manually, and double faced adhesive tape is made to bypass lower level together with barrier paper
Spooling is on lower receipts lacquer disk(-sc) 24 after conveyer belt 26.
(2)By one end of coiled skin profile to be processed from the first skin profile input roller 31 and the second skin profile input roller 32
Between gap pass through, and skin profile end is pulled to close to lower horizontal conveying belt 26.
(3)It will tear from barrier paper to the double faced adhesive tape close to skin profile end point positioned at upper receipts lacquer disk(-sc) 22(The barrier paper
Still on upper receipts lacquer disk(-sc) 22), while the double faced adhesive tape close to skin profile end point will be arrived from isolation positioned at lower receipts lacquer disk(-sc) 24
Paper is torn(The barrier paper is still on lower receipts lacquer disk(-sc) 24).
(4)Start skin profile input mechanism 30, upper horizontal conveying belt 25, lower horizontal conveying belt 26 and skin profile output machine
Structure 40, and the linear velocity that them is controlled to run is identical;At the same time, upper glue supplying disc 21, it is upper receipts lacquer disk(-sc) 22, lower glue supplying disc 23, under
Receipts lacquer disk(-sc) 24, which synchronizes, to be rotated, and provides double faced adhesive tape and recycling barrier paper.Skin profile can be by the first skin profile input roller 31,
Two skin profile input rollers 32 and upper horizontal conveying belt 25, lower horizontal conveying belt 26 transport forward, and horizontal on entering
Behind gap between conveyer belt 25 and lower horizontal conveying belt 26, skin profile upper and lower faces can be stained with double faced adhesive tape.
(5)When the front end of skin profile, which marches to, reaches skin profile output mechanism 40, control skin profile input mechanism 30 with
And upper horizontal conveying belt 25,26 stop motion of lower horizontal conveying belt, then start skin profile cutting mechanism 80 and cut off skin profile.
(6)Restart skin profile input mechanism 30, upper horizontal conveying belt 25, lower horizontal conveying belt 26 and skin profile later
Output mechanism 40, the new free end of skin profile to be processed enter between horizontal conveying belt 25 and lower horizontal conveying belt 26 into
Row sticking two-faced adhesive tape, until front end is to being reached skin profile output mechanism 40, and in above process, cut-off skin profile
It is sent out completely by skin profile output mechanism 40.
(7)Operator pulls apart double faced adhesive tape in the end of the skin profile of submitting, so far, obtains a upper and lower faces
It is pasted with the skin profile of double faced adhesive tape.
